§ 37:1338 — Powers and duties of the board

The board shall:
(1)Establish and publish minimum standards of perfusion practice in accordance with those developed and accepted by the profession.
(2)Examine for, approve, deny, revoke, suspend, and renew licensure of duly qualified applicants.
(3)Promulgate and publish rules and regulations in accordance with the Administrative Procedure Act for the purpose of administering the provisions of this Part, including procedures for the issuance and renewal of licenses.
(4)Conduct hearings on charges calling for the denial, suspension, revocation, or refusal to renew a license.
